Papa John’s Taps Kong-Sized Promo

Papa John’s is boosting its online pizza ordering service with a big promotion around Universal Studios Home Entertainment upcoming release of King Kong on DVD.

To tie in with the film’s March 28 release on DVD, the Louisville, KY-based pizza chain is offering a Kong-sized specialty pizza with oversized versions of pepperoni and Italian sausage toppings. The pizza, which will be available beginning Monday, is 30% larger than Papa John’s original large pizza and sells for $12.99.

This week, consumers can place a plan-ahead order for their Kong-sized pizza on PapaJohns.com for delivery next week. As an extra incentive, consumers who order the pizza (online, phone or in-store) will receive a $3 coupon off the King Kong DVD.

“DVDs and pizza go together,” said Jim Ensign, a Papa John’s spokesperson. “They are a great combination. We’re just looking for ways to make it a fun experience.”

Consumers can take advantage of offers for free Papa John’s pizza and garlic Parmesan bread sticks using special promotional codes with online orders.

To further build excitement, Papa John’s is offering exclusive Webisodes featuring behind-the-scene production diaries from director Peter Jackson on PapaJohns.com. Four Webisodes will be available on the site through April. King Kong fans can also access a code from the Papa John’s Web site to unlock an “Easter Egg” (special features hidden in the DVD) via the site.

TV spots and online materials support. Z-Group, Fort Lauderdale, FL, handles TV spot creative.

Under a separate promotion, Kellogg’s is adding a new line King Kong Fruit Snacks timed to the DVD release. Starting Monday, Sam’s Club stores will carry bonus packs containing 50 pouches in a variety of shapes and flavors. The snack packs will sell for $6.88.
